Gâcogne (French pronunciation: [ɡakɔɲ]) is a commune in the Nièvre department in central France. [3]

Population

Historical population
Year Pop. ±% p.a.
1968 474—    
1975 415−1.88%
1982 344−2.64%
1990 256−3.63%
1999 250−0.26%
2007 265+0.73%
2012 266+0.08%
2017 245−1.63%
Source: INSEE [4]
